ACCESS TO TECHNOLOGY AND THE TRANSFER FUNCTION OF COMMUNITY COLLEGES: EVIDENCE FROM A FIELD EXPERIMENT.
Access to information may represent an important barrier to learning about and ultimately transferring to 4-year colleges for low-income community college students.
